Summary
The CAD Technician II is an intermediate-level role responsible for supporting product lifecycle maintenance through precise execution of engineering changes. This includes creating and revising 3D models and 2D drawings, maintaining accurate BOMs, coordinating change documentation, and ensuring product data integrity across PDM/ERP systems. This role requires strong CAD proficiency, documentation accuracy, and collaboration with engineering, manufacturing, and quality teams to implement changes efficiently and effectively.
